Experience the highlights of Vietnam from North to South with a taste of limestone island beauty, fascinating history and colourful culture! Sail the serene waters of UNESCO World Heritage-listed Halong Bay on a traditional Junk Boat. Uncover the best of hustling Hanoi from street food to unique architecture with local guides. Take a domestic flight to Danang, the gateway to exploring the Imperial City of Hue and the colourfully french-inspired town of Hoi Ain. Plus, fly to the vibrant metropolitan of Ho Chi Minh City, formerly Saigon, and learn of Vietnam's rich war history from your local guide. This 9-day adventure is bursting with fast-pace Vietnamese flavour!

Take your teenagers to Vietnam for a holiday of adventure, culture and fun. Explore the backstreets of Hanoi by cyclo and sail around the limestone peaks of heavenly Halong Bay. Cycle to Cam Thanh Farm and enjoy some R&R in Hoi An before winging your way to bustling Ho Chi Minh City. This tour welcomes families with teens and pre-teens aged 10 years and above.

This 21-day Philippine odyssey offers a seamless blend of cultural immersion and natural wonders. Start in Manila, unraveling the tapestry of Pagsanjan Falls, then fly to Cauayan for a scenic drive to Banaue's iconic rice terraces. Trek through Batad and Hapao, a testament to Ifugao craftsmanship.
Next, fly to Puerto Princesa for an underground river adventure, then journey to El Nido for an island-hopping excursion, discovering secluded lagoons. Head to Bohol and Siquijor for private explorations, from Choco Countryside to Apo Island wonders.
Then effortlessly transfer to Cebu and board a flight to Boracay. Revel in leisure days on its shores, indulging in water activities or exploring D'Mall. Finally, transfer to Caticlan Airport for a flight to Manila, concluding this thrilling Philippine sojourn.
